PyKDE - Python Bindings for KDE
class KMManager
Table of contents
Modules
kdeprint Classes
All Classes
Module
kdeprint
Class
KMManager
Inherits
QObject
enums
PrinterOperations
= {PrinterEnabling, PrinterCreation, PrinterDefault, PrinterTesting, PrinterConfigure, PrinterRemoval, PrinterAll }
ServerOperations
= {ServerRestarting, ServerConfigure, ServerAll }
methods
KMManager
(parent = 0, name = 0)
returns
a KMManager instance
Argument
Type
Default
parent
QObject
0
name
char
0
addPrinter
(p)
returns
nothing
Argument
Type
Default
p
KMPrinter
addPrinterWizard
(parent = 0)
returns
(int)
Argument
Type
Default
parent
QWidget
0
checkUpdatePossible
()
returns
nothing
In versions KDE 3.1.0 and above only
checkUpdatePossibleInternal
()
returns
nothing
In versions KDE 3.1.0 and above only
completePr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
completePrinter
(name)
returns
(bool)
Argument
Type
Default
name
QString
completePrinterShort
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
configureServer
(parent = 0)
returns
(bool)
Argument
Type
Default
parent
QWidget
0
createPluginActions
(a0)
returns
nothing
Argument
Type
Default
a0
KActionCollection
createPr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
createSpecialPr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
defaultPrinter
()
returns
(KMPrinter)
detectLocalPrinters
()
returns
(QStringList)
discardAllPrinters
(a0)
returns
nothing
Argument
Type
Default
a0
bool
driverDbCreationProgram
()
returns
(QString)
driverDirectory
()
returns
(QString)
enableFilter
(on)
returns
nothing
Argument
Type
Default
on
bool
enablePrinter
(p, on)
returns
(bool)
Argument
Type
Default
p
KMPrinter
on
bool
enablePrinter
(name, state)
returns
(bool)
Argument
Type
Default
name
QString
state
bool
errorMsg
()
returns
(QString)
findPrinter
(name)
returns
(KMPrinter)
Argument
Type
Default
name
QString
hardDefault
()
returns
(KMPrinter)
hasManagement
()
returns
(bool)
invokeOptionsDialog
(parent = 0)
returns
(bool)
Argument
Type
Default
parent
QWidget
0
isFilterEnabled
()
returns
(bool)
listPrinters
()
returns
nothing
loadDbDriver
(entry)
Not Implemented
loadDriver
(p, config = 0)
Not Implemented
loadFileDriver
(filename)
Not Implemented
loadPrinterDriver
(p, config = 0)
Not Implemented
modifyPrinter
(oldp, newp)
returns
(bool)
Argument
Type
Default
oldp
KMPrinter
newp
KMPrinter
notImplemented
()
returns
(bool)
printerList
(reload = 1)
returns
(QPtrList
)
Argument
Type
Default
reload
bool
1
printerListComplete
(reload = 1)
returns
(QPtrList
)
Argument
Type
Default
reload
bool
1
printerOperationMask
()
returns
(int)
removePr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
removePrinter
(name)
returns
(bool)
Argument
Type
Default
name
QString
removeSpecialPr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
restartServer
()
returns
(bool)
savePrinterDriver
(p, d)
Not Implemented
self
()
returns
(KMManager)
static
serverOperationMask
()
returns
(int)
setDefaultPr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
setDefaultPrinter
(name)
returns
(bool)
Argument
Type
Default
name
QString
setErrorMsg
(s)
returns
nothing
Argument
Type
Default
s
QString
setHardDefault
(a0)
returns
nothing
Argument
Type
Default
a0
KMPrinter
setHasManagement
(on)
returns
nothing
Argument
Type
Default
on
bool
setPrinterOperationMask
(m)
returns
nothing
Argument
Type
Default
m
int
setServerOperationMask
(m)
returns
nothing
Argument
Type
Default
m
int
setSoftDefault
(a0)
returns
nothing
Argument
Type
Default
a0
KMPrinter
setUpdatePossible
(a0)
returns
nothing
In versions KDE 3.1.0 and above only
Argument
Type
Default
a0
bool
softDefault
()
returns
(KMPrinter)
startPrinter
(p, on)
returns
(bool)
Argument
Type
Default
p
KMPrinter
on
bool
startPrinter
(name, state)
returns
(bool)
Argument
Type
Default
name
QString
state
bool
stateInformation
()
returns
(QString)
In versions KDE 3.1.0 and above only
testPage
()
returns
(QString)
testPrinter
(p)
returns
(bool)
Argument
Type
Default
p
KMPrinter
uncompressFile
(srcname, destname)
returns
(bool)
Argument
Type
Default
srcname
QString
destname
QString
upPrinter
(p, state)
returns
(bool)
Argument
Type
Default
p
KMPrinter
state
bool
updatePossible
(a0)
returns
nothing
In versions KDE 3.1.0 and above only
Argument
Type
Default
a0
bool
validateDbDriver
(entry)
Not Implemented
validatePluginActions
(a0, a1)
returns
nothing
Argument
Type
Default
a0
KActionCollection
a1
KMPrinter